Problem Description. If the engine is excessively noisy on startup (after the engine has been off for several hours) and the noise lasts more than four or five seconds, turn off the engine and check for correct engine oil level. If the oil level is correct, the noise may be caused by the timing chain tensioner.

The 2016 Kia Sedona has a 276-horsepower, 3.3-liter V6 engine and a six-speed automatic transmission. According to the EPA, the base Sedona gets 18/24 mpg city/highway, which is typical for the class. The 2016 Kia Sedona has enough power for city driving, automotive journalists report, but it feels slow on hills and highways.
